Mountain biking around Courthiézy offers access to diverse landscapes within the Champagne region of France. The area is characterized by picturesque Champagne vineyards, rolling hills, and dense woodlands, particularly within the Montagne de Reims Regional Natural Park. The Marne Valley provides serene settings with streams and forests, while the Vallée du Surmelin features more challenging terrain with significant elevation changes. This varied topography creates a dynamic environment for mountain bikers.

Jean de La Fontaine was a French writer. He is considered one of the greatest classics in French literature, and some of his fables are still familiar to every French schoolchild today. He was born on July 8, 1621, in Château-Thierry. Here on the banks of the Marne River stands this sculpture, depicting some of the characters and animals from his fables.

The terrain around Courthiézy is varied, featuring picturesque Champagne vineyards, rolling hills, and dense woodlands, especially within the Montagne de Reims Regional Natural Park. You'll find a mix of forest tracks and sections that wind through open vineyard landscapes. The Vallée du Surmelin also offers more challenging terrain with significant elevation changes for experienced riders.
Yes, for experienced riders seeking a challenge, the region offers routes with significant elevation gains and varied terrain. While specific 'difficult' routes are fewer, many moderate trails, particularly those in the Montagne de Reims Regional Natural Park, can be physically demanding. The Vallée du Surmelin is also known for its 'very difficult physically' circuits with thrilling descents and climbs.

The best time for mountain biking in the Courthiézy area is generally during the spring and autumn months when the weather is milder and the natural scenery, particularly the vineyards, is at its most vibrant. Summer can also be pleasant, but it's advisable to ride earlier in the day to avoid the midday heat. Some challenging routes, especially in the Vallée du Surmelin, are not recommended during wet weather due to difficult conditions.
